Get The Number Of Elements In The Array Mips, The array is an homogeneous data structure.

Get The Number Of Elements In The Array Mips, This is the question: Prompts the user to input an integer number between 1 and 10 using the console Write a function to initialize an array of 5 elements with the value entered by the user. s at master · uu-os-2017/mips-examples Array Declaration and Storage Allocation The first step is to reserve sufficient space for the array: . The loop should break when the 0 is Have you tried debugging it: using single step to observe the behavior of each instruction? If just one instruction is incorrect the program won't work. The elements of an integer array can be received from the user using the syscall for integer input and a for loop. e. Because array elements are all the same size, we can calculate the address of some index “i” by: address of array[i] = base address + (i * element size in bytes) In a HLL the compiler generates code Array elements are accessed via their addresses in memory, which is convenient if you’ve given the . With these components we can cast out accurately into the array in memory and manipulate and access the values stored there. 3: Printing an Array is shared under a CC BY 4. I appreciate if you do not propose a solution that is based on changing below "Don't Just add for 1-byte elements like the question's char array) But yes, left-shift by n = multiply by 2^n, and you should always use shifts instead of actual mul or mult for known powers of 2. However, when I try to assemble the following, it says Error in read_array This MIPS assembly code demonstrates how to declare, initialize, and sort an array of integers. zh, pl, t7r, wpgp39, bl, 7h7ztc, 1zy9pd, hnj21, i3uw, mkx, fyf, dxilnt, g4t, hvey, n2uaj, fddb, swink, tylu, mm5eg, 3tb, lu, uaw, wtuw4t, p802n, mr, fxqn, cyiyu, zswq, cs4tn, cympw,

The Art of Dying Well